Hail, O star of ocean,
Gate to joy supernal,
Ever-virgin Mother Of the Lord eternal!
Taking that great Ave
Once by Gabriel spoken,
Eva’s name reversing,
Be of peace our token.
Break the sinners’ fetters,
Light to blind restoring,
Every ill dispelling,
Every boon imploring.
Show thyself a mother
In thy supplication;
He will hear,
Who chose thee At His Incarnation.
Maiden all excelling,
Ever meek and holy,
Freed from sin preserve us;
Make us pure and lowly.
Keep our life all spotless,
All our ways defending,
Till we gaze on Jesus With a Joy unending.
Praise we God the Father,
With Christ’s worship blending
And the Holy Spirit,
In one praise unending.
